An aerial camera is suspended from a blimp and positioned at D. The camera needs to cover 125 meters of ground distance and will be flown at an altitude of 75 meters. If the camera attachment to the blimp is 20 meters in length, how low should the camera hang from the blimp, from G to D?

Answers

Answer:

The camera should low by 12 meters

Step-by-step explanation:

* Lets explain how to solve the problem

- From the figure:

# The length of the camera is represented by FE

∴ EF = 20 meters

# The ground distance covered by the camera represented by AC

∴ AC = 125 meters

# The camera will be flown at an altitude represented by DB

∴ DB = 75 meters

# The altitude should the camera hanged below the blimp

   represented by GD

∴ Find the length of GD

* Lets solve the problem

- In the two triangles ADC and EDF

∵ EF // AC

∴ m∠A = m∠E ⇒ alternate angles

∴ m∠C = m∠F ⇒ alternate angles

∵ m∠ADC = m∠EDF ⇒ vertical angles

∴ Δ ADC ≈ Δ EDF ⇒ AAA similarity

∴ Their corresponding sides are proportions

∴ AC/EF = AD/ED = CD/FD = constant ratio

∵ AC = 125 and EF = 20

∴ The constant ratio is 125/20 = 25/4

∵ Their Altitudes have the same ratio of their corresponding sides

∵ BD is the altitude of Δ ADC and GD is the altitude of Δ EDF

∴ BD/GD = 25/4

∵ BD = 75

∴ 75/GD = 25/4

- Use cross multiplication to find GD

∴ 25 GD = (75)(4)

∴ 25 GD = 300

- Divide both sides by 25

∴ GD = 12

∴ The camera should low by 12 meters

In a soccer team, 1/3 of the players ride a bike to practice, 25% walk to practice and the remaining 15 players are driven by their parents. How many players are there in the team?
a. 42 b. 36 c. 30 d. 21

Answers

25% = 1/4
Find what fraction of the players are not from the 15
1/3 + 1/4 = 7/12
Find what fraction of them are in the 15
1-7/12=5/12
Find original number
15/(5/12)=36
There are 36 players on the team

Final answer:

By setting up an equation based on the proportions of players who bike, walk, and are driven to practice, and solving for the total number of players, it is determined that there are 36 players on the soccer team.

Explanation:

To determine the total number of players in the soccer team, we can use the information given about the fractions of players commuting by different modes of transportation and the number of players who are driven by their parents.

We know that 1/3 of the players ride a bike, 25% (which is equivalent to 1/4) walk, and the remaining 15 players are driven by their parents.

Let's denote the total number of players as T. The parts of the team that ride a bike and walk can be represented as T/3 and T/4, respectively. The remaining players are represented by the number 15.

Since these components add up to the whole team, we can write the equation:

T/3 + T/4 + 15 = T

To solve for T, we first need to find a common denominator, which is 12 in this case. The equation becomes:

4T/12 + 3T/12 + 15 = T

Combining the T terms gives us:

7T/12 + 15 = T

This simplifies to:

7T/12 = T - 15

Multiplying both sides of the equation by 12 to eliminate the fraction gives us:

7T = 12T - 180

Subtracting 7T from both sides results in:

5T = 180

Dividing both sides by 5, we finally get:

T = 36

Therefore, there are 36 players in the soccer team.

What is the length of BC in the right triangle below?

Answers

By the Pythagorean theorem [tex]a^2+b^2=c^2[/tex], the length of BC [tex]=\sqrt{22^2+120^2}=122[/tex]

Answer:    D. 122

Step-by-step explanation:  The given polygon is a right triangle, and to calculate any length of any side in a triangle we use Pythagorean Theorem. According to Pythagorean Theorem, the right triangle consists of one hypotenuse that is opposite to the right angle and two other sides that lie at an right angle. From this comes the relationship that always applies to the right triangles, that the area of the square located on the hypotenuse is equal to the sum of the areas of the squares that are located on the other two sides.

Pythagorean Theorem can also be expressed using the equation:

a² + b² = c²

where c is the hypotenuse and a and b are the other two sides of the right triangle.

According to the given triangle, the length of the BC side is the length of the hypotenuse we are looking for, while the lengths of the sides a and b are given, a = 22 and b = 120.

Using Pythagorean Theorem, hypotenuse BC is equal to

c² = a² + b² = 22² + 120² ⇒ c = √(22² + 120²) = √(484 + 14400) =  √14884

c = 122

Find the distance from the point (8, 4) to the line y =
x+ 2.

Answers

Answer:

The distance is [tex]3\sqrt{2}\ units[/tex]

Step-by-step explanation:

step 1

Find the slope of the give line

we have

y=x+2

so

the slope m is equal to

m=1

step 2

Find the slope of the perpendicular line to the given line

Remember that

If two lines are perpendicular, then their slopes are opposite reciprocal of each other

so

we have

m=1 -----> slope of the given line

therefore

The slope of the perpendicular line is equal to

m=-1

step 3

With m=-1 and the point (8,4) find the equation of the line

y-y1=m(x-x1)

substitute

y-4=-(x-8)

y=-x+8+4

y=-x+12

step 4

Find the intersection point lines y=x+2 and y=-x+12

y=x+2 -----> equation A

y=-x+12 ----> equation B

Adds equation A and equation B

y+y=2+12

2y=14

y=7

Find the value of x

y=x+2 -----> 7=x+2 -----> x=5

The intersection point is (5,7)

step 5

Find the distance between the point (8,4) and (5,7)

we know that

The distance from the point (8,4) to the line y=x+2 is equal to the distance from the point (8,4) to the point (5,7)

Find the distance AB

the formula to calculate the distance between two points is equal to

[tex]d=\sqrt{(y2-y1)^{2}+(x2-x1)^{2}}[/tex]

substitute

[tex]d=\sqrt{(7-4)^{2}+(5-8)^{2}}[/tex]

[tex]d=\sqrt{(3)^{2}+(-3)^{2}}[/tex]

[tex]d=\sqrt{18}[/tex]

[tex]d=3\sqrt{2}\ units[/tex]
